Claims (1)

  1. 본문에 상술한 바와 같이, 동화 탄소원을 호기발효시켜 수성자양배지 중에서 유기체 ATCC 31643을 생장시키고 헤테로폴리싸카라이드 S-119를 회수하는 것으로 구성된 헤테로폴리싸카라이드 S-119를 제조 방법.
